Environmental, social, and corporate governance ( ESG) is a set of aspects considered when investing in companies, that recommends taking environmental issues, social issues and corporate governance issues into account. The book combines the theoretical and …The Basics. ESG Book is a global leader in sustainability data and technology. Launched in 2018, the company offers a wide range of sustainability-related data, scoring, and technology products that many of the world’s leading investors and companies use. Process overview 10 4. Infosys’ ESG Vision 2030 was launched in October 2020. On April 14, 2021, an ESG Committee was appointed to oversee the Company's ESG Vision and ambitions. The Committee has three independent directors and assists the Board and the Company in fulfilling the ambitions committed in the ESG Vision of the Company.
